Type of Heels | Height | Best For | Key Features |
---|---|---|---|
Stilettos | 4-6 inches | Formal performances | Sleek design, thinner heel |
Platform Heels | 4-7 inches | Casual performances | Thick sole for comfort |
Knee-high Boots | 5-8 inches | Winter shows, fashion statements | Added warmth and style |
Ankle Boots | 3-6 inches | Versatile wear | Easy to walk in |
Custom Heels | Varies | Unique performances | Tailored designs, often one-of-a-kind |
Extreme Heels | 8+ inches | Professional drag queens | High risk, requires skill to walk |

Walking in Heels: Techniques and Tips
Walking in heels requires practice and technique. Here’s how to master the art:
Posture
Stand tall with your shoulders back. Good posture will not only make you look more confident but also help you maintain balance.
Steps
- Small Steps: Take smaller steps to maintain stability. This is particularly important in extreme heels.
- Foot Placement: Place your heel down first, followed by your toes. This technique can help distribute your weight evenly.
Practice
Before a performance, practice walking in your heels around your home. This will help you become comfortable and familiar with your footwear.
Caring for Your Heels
Maintaining your heels is crucial for longevity. Here are some tips:
Cleaning
After each use, wipe down your heels to remove dirt and scuff marks. Use appropriate cleaners based on the material.
Storage
Store your heels in a cool, dry place. Consider using dust bags to protect them from scratches and dust.
Repairs
If your heels become damaged, don’t hesitate to visit a cobbler. They can often restore your shoes to their original condition.
Comparing the Technical Features of Drag Queen Heels
Heel Type | Height Range | Material Options | Comfort Features | Price Range |
---|---|---|---|---|
Stilettos | 4-6 inches | Leather, synthetic | Cushioned insole, arch support | $50 – $200 |
Platform Heels | 4-7 inches | Suede, patent leather | Extra padding, wide toe box | $40 – $150 |
Knee-high Boots | 5-8 inches | Leather, faux leather | Padded shaft, ankle support | $70 – $300 |
Ankle Boots | 3-6 inches | Canvas, leather | Inner cushioning, flexible sole | $50 – $180 |
Custom Heels | Varies | Various materials available | Personalized fitting | $100 – $500+ |
Extreme Heels | 8+ inches | Various | Limited padding, high skill needed | $150 – $600 |
